Biological production of humic acid and clean fuels from coal

Biological production of humic acid and clean fuels from coal. United States Patent 5670345. Abstract: Coal is treated aerobically or anaerobically to produce humic acid, volatile fatty acids, lower alcohols, and/or methane using a consortium of bacteria designated Mic-1 or KSARC56. This process can also be used to convert aromatic compounds ...

ADSORBENT CARBONS FROM COALS BY CHEMICAL ACTIVATION ...

The ground coals (−850 μm) were reacted with 50% strength H 3 PO 4 (4:1 ratio of acid solution to as-received coal) in two temperature stages. For the subbituminous coal, the first stage involved refluxing the coal-acid mixture for 60 min, following which the slurry was concentrated by evaporation (maximum temperature, about 130°C).

New Method for the Production of Barium Humate from ...

Metal humates have been generally produced from water soluble alkaline humates with the related metal salts. In this study, a new method for the production of barium humate (Ba-HA) from Turkish coal was developed. Insoluble Ba-HA was produced from the result of the extraction of coal directly with barium hydroxide at 120℃. The effect of the amount of raw materials on the solubility and on ...

Turning coal into fertilizer - Green Living Tips

Perdaman Chemicals and Fertilisers is developing a US$2.5 billion nitrogen fertiliser manufacturing plant at Collie, Western Australia, transforming sub-bituminous coal into urea. The company says the coal gasification process used in the production of urea from the Collie Urea plant will produce lower emissions than a coal fired power plant of ...
